版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
1、精選優(yōu)質(zhì)文檔-傾情為你奉上;/* 偽指令 */按鍵控制小車調(diào)速ORG0000HSJMPMAIN1ORG0013HLJMPZDORG0030HMAIN1:LCALLPWMMAIN:SETBEASETBEX1SETBIT1SJMP$ZD:PUSHACCPUSH04HPUSH05HPUSH06HMOVA,P2ANLA,#0F0HCJNEA,#70H,PD1LCALLQJSJMPJSPD1:CJNEA,#0B0H,PD2LCALLHTSJMPJSPD2:CJNEA,#0D0H,PD3LCALLZZSJMPJSPD3:CJNEA,#0E0H,JSLCALLYZJS:POP06HPOP05HPOP04HP
2、OPACCRETIDEL05S:MOVR4,#10D3:MOVR5,#200D4:MOVR6,#124DJNZR6,$DJNZR5,D4DJNZR4,D3RETPWM:MOVCMOD,#04HMOVTMOD,#02HMOVTH0,#130MOVTL0,#130SETBTR0RETTZ:MOVCCON,#00HSETBP1.4SETBP1.5SETBP1.6SETBP1.7MOVCCAPM1,#00HMOVCCAPM2,#00HMOVCCAPM3,#00HMOVCCAPM4,#00HRETQJ:LCALLTZMOVCCAPM2,#42HMOVCCAPM4,#42HMOVCCAP2H,#100MO
3、VCCAP4H,#100MOVCCON,#40HRETZZ:LCALLTZMOVCCAPM2,#42HMOVCCAPM4,#42HMOVCCAP2H,#50MOVCCAP4H,#100MOVCCON,#40HRETYZ:LCALLTZMOVCCAPM2,#42HMOVCCAPM4,#42HMOVCCAP2H,#100MOVCCAP4H,#50MOVCCON,#40HRETHT:LCALLTZMOVCCAPM1,#42HMOVCCAPM3,#42HMOVCCAP1H,#100MOVCCAP3H,#100MOVCCON,#40HRETEND拍手控制小車調(diào)速ORG0000HSJMPMAIN1ORG0
4、003HLJMPZDORG0030HMAIN1:LCALLPWMMAIN:SETBEASETBEX0SETBIT0CF:MOVR7,#0L:CJNER7,#0,PD1LCALLTZSJMPLPD1:CJNER7,#1,PD2LCALLQJSJMPLPD2:CJNER7,#2,PD3LCALLZZSJMPLPD3:CJNER7,#3,PD4LCALLYZSJMPLPD4:CJNER7,#4,PD5LCALLHTSJMPLPD5:CJNER7,#5,LSJMPCFZD:INCR7RETIDEL05S:MOVR4,#10D3:MOVR5,#200D4:MOVR6,#124DJNZR6,$DJNZR5
5、,D4DJNZR4,D3RETPWM:MOVCMOD,#04HMOVTMOD,#02HMOVTH0,#130MOVTL0,#130SETBTR0RETTZ:MOVCCON,#00HSETBP1.4SETBP1.5SETBP1.6SETBP1.7MOVCCAPM1,#00HMOVCCAPM2,#00HMOVCCAPM3,#00HMOVCCAPM4,#00HRETQJ:LCALLTZMOVCCAPM2,#42HMOVCCAPM4,#42HMOVCCAP2H,#100MOVCCAP4H,#100MOVCCON,#40HRETZZ:LCALLTZMOVCCAPM2,#42HMOVCCAPM4,#42H
6、MOVCCAP2H,#50MOVCCAP4H,#100MOVCCON,#40HRETYZ:LCALLTZMOVCCAPM2,#42HMOVCCAPM4,#42HMOVCCAP2H,#100MOVCCAP4H,#50MOVCCON,#40HRETHT:LCALLTZMOVCCAPM1,#42HMOVCCAPM3,#42HMOVCCAP1H,#100MOVCCAP3H,#100MOVCCON,#40HRETEND定時(shí)器控制ORG0000HSJMPMAINORG0003HSJMPZD1ORG001BHSJMPZD2ORG0030HMAIN:CLRF0CLRP1.0MOVR7,#60MOVTH1,#6
7、0MOVTL1,#176MOVTMOD,#10HSETBIT0SETBEX0SETBEASETBET1SETBTR1SJMP$ZD2:MOVTH1,#60MOVTL1,#176JBF0,LLCALLSSZXZDJNZR7,JSCPLF0MOVR7,#100RETIL:LCALLNSZXZDJNZR7,JSCPLF0MOVR7,#60JS:RETIZD1:SETBP1.4SETBP1.5SETBP1.6SETBP1.7SJMP$RETISSZXZ:SETBP1.4SETBP1.7MOVP0,#03HCLRP1.5CLRP1.6RETNSZXZ:SETBP1.5SETBP1.6MOVP0,#9FH
8、CLRP1.4CLRP1.7RET END專心-專注-專業(yè)秒表ORG0000H MAIN:MOVDPTR,#TABMOV30H,#00H MOVR0,#60NEXT:MOV42H,30HLCALLSZZHMOV41H,43HMOVR1,#100PCH:LCALLXSDJNZR1,PCH ;刷100次,10ms=1SINC30HDJNZR0,NEXTSJMPMAINXS:MOVA,30HANLA,#0FHMOVCA,A+DPTRSETBP1.0CLRP1.1MOVP0,ALCALLDELMOVP0,#0FFHMOVA,30HSWAPA;十位個(gè)位想換ANLA,#0FHMOVCA,A+DPTRSET
9、BP1.1CLRP1.0MOVP0,ALCALLDELMOVP0,#0FFHRETSZZH:MOVA,42HMOVR2,AJZEXITCLRACLRC XH:INCA DAADJNZR2,XHEXIT:MOV43H,ARETTAB:DB 03H,9FH,25H,0DH,99H,49H,41H,1FH DB 01H,09H,11H,0C1H,63H,85H,61H,71HDEL:MOVR7,#1;5ms DEL2:MOVR6,#20 DEL1:MOVR5,#123 DEL0:DJNZR5,DEL0DJNZR6,DEL1DJNZR7,DEL2RETEND小車障礙物檢測(cè) ORG0000HMAIN:;
10、CLRP1.0 ;位選CLRP2.2 ;關(guān)閉左發(fā)CLRP3.7 ;關(guān)閉右發(fā)LCALLZB ;呼叫左邊檢測(cè)子程序CLRP2.2 ;關(guān)閉左發(fā)LCALLYB ;呼叫左邊檢測(cè)子程序CLRP3.7 ;關(guān)閉右發(fā)LCALLPJ ;呼叫判決子程序SJMPMAIN ;跳轉(zhuǎn)到開(kāi)始ZB:MOVR0,#10 /*設(shè)定10個(gè)脈沖*/MOVR1,#0 /*給寄存器清0*/FS:SETBP2.2 /*發(fā)射紅外線*/LCALLDEL600us /*延時(shí)600us*/JBP2.3,GB /*判斷接收端是否是低電平*/INCR1 /*脈沖R1自加1*/GB:CLRP2.2 /*關(guān)閉發(fā)射紅外*/LCALLDEL600us DJNZ
11、R0,FS /*判斷10個(gè)脈沖是否發(fā)送完畢*/CJNER1,#6,PCHPCH:JCZH SETB00H ; 左前有障礙物RETZH:CLR00H ;左前沒(méi)有障礙物RETYB:MOVR2,#10 ;右邊檢測(cè)子程序MOVR3,#0FS1:SETBP3.7LCALLDEL600usJBP3.3,GB1INCR3GB1:CLRP3.7LCALLDEL600usDJNZR2,FS1CJNER3,#6,PCH1PCH1:JCZH1SETB01H ;右前有障礙物RETZH1:CLR01H ;右前沒(méi)有障礙物RETPJ:CLRP1.0MOVA,20H ;判決子程序,把20H單元的內(nèi)容給AANLA,#03H ;
12、A與03H相與CJNEA,#00H,ZQ ; A等于00H嗎?不相等跳轉(zhuǎn)到左邊判決MOVP0,#03HSETBP1.4SETBP1.6LCALLDEL05SCLRP1.5CLRP1.7 ; 給P0端送段碼,障礙物沒(méi)有RETZQ:CJNEA,#01H,YQ ; A等于01H嗎?不相等跳轉(zhuǎn)到右邊判決MOVP0,#9FHSETBP1.4SETBP1.5SETBP1.7 ; 送斷碼,障礙物在左前LCALLDEL05SCLRP1.6RETYQ:CJNEA,#02H,ZQ1 ; A等于02H嗎?不相等跳轉(zhuǎn)到正前MOVP0,#25HSETBP1.5SETBP1.6SETBP1.7 ; 送斷碼,障礙物在右前LCALLDEL05SCLRP1.4RET ZQ1:MOVP0,#0DHSETBP1.5SETBP
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 單位管理制度集合大合集職工管理篇
- 單位管理制度集粹匯編員工管理
- 議論文結(jié)構(gòu)的六種模式
- 單位管理制度呈現(xiàn)合集【人力資源管理篇】十篇
- 《短線買賣有講究》課件
- 第1單元 中華人民共和國(guó)的成立與鞏固 (B卷·能力提升練)(原卷版)
- 《團(tuán)隊(duì)教育》課件
- 《游戲?qū)n}演講》課件
- 2005年江西高考語(yǔ)文真題及答案
- 水電能源互聯(lián)網(wǎng)效益評(píng)價(jià)-洞察分析
- 中國(guó)腫瘤藥物治療相關(guān)惡心嘔吐防治專家共識(shí)(2022年版)解讀
- PLC應(yīng)用技術(shù)(三菱機(jī)型)三菱大中型PLC
- GB 21258-2024燃煤發(fā)電機(jī)組單位產(chǎn)品能源消耗限額
- 《用戶體驗(yàn)設(shè)計(jì)導(dǎo)論》
- 美團(tuán)外賣運(yùn)營(yíng)知識(shí)試題
- 航空概論學(xué)習(xí)通超星期末考試答案章節(jié)答案2024年
- 業(yè)務(wù)流程可視化改善
- 期末復(fù)(知識(shí)清單)2024-2025學(xué)年人教PEP版(2024)英語(yǔ)三年級(jí)上冊(cè)
- 45001-2020職業(yè)健康安全管理體系危險(xiǎn)源識(shí)別與風(fēng)險(xiǎn)評(píng)價(jià)及應(yīng)對(duì)措施表(各部門)
- 人教版六年級(jí)科學(xué)重點(diǎn)知識(shí)點(diǎn)
- 春節(jié):藝術(shù)的盛宴
評(píng)論
0/150
提交評(píng)論